mysql类似oracle rownum写法实例详解
发表于:2024-09-22 作者:千家信息网编辑
千家信息网最后更新 2024年09月22日,rownum是oracle才有的写法,rownum在oracle中可以用于取第一条数据,或者批量写数据时限定批量写的数量等mysql取第一条数据写法SELECT * FROM t order by i
千家信息网最后更新 2024年09月22日mysql类似oracle rownum写法实例详解
rownum是oracle才有的写法,rownum在oracle中可以用于取第一条数据,或者批量写数据时限定批量写的数量等
mysql取第一条数据写法
SELECT * FROM t order by id LIMIT 1;
oracle取第一条数据写法
SELECT * FROM t where rownum =1 order by id;
ok,上面是mysql和oracle取第一条数据的写法对比,不过这只是rownum的一种用法,rownum还可以用于批量写数据
往t表批量写一万条数据:
insert into t(id,date) select sys_guid(),sysdate from dual connect by rownum<=10000;
oracle原版写法:
select * from (select id,name from t) where rownum to_number(num);
mysql改写后的SQL:
SELECT * FROM (SELECT tb.*, @rownum := @rownum + 1 AS rownum FROM (SELECT id, NAME FROM t) tb, (SELECT @rownum := 0) r) AS t WHERE rownum <= CAST(num AS SIGNED INTEGER) ;
以上就是本次介绍的全部知识点内容,感谢大家对的支持。
数据
写法
万条
内容
原版
只是
就是
数量
时限
知识
知识点
支持
实例
数据库的安全要保护哪些东西
数据库安全各自的含义是什么
生产安全数据库录入
数据库的安全性及管理
数据库安全策略包含哪些
海淀数据库安全审计系统
建立农村房屋安全信息数据库
易用的数据库客户端支持安全管理
连接数据库失败ssl安全错误
数据库的锁怎样保障安全
多台电脑如何连接一个数据库
软件开发过程宣传背景
软件开发企业应收账款的特征
服务向活动返回数据库
u8 修改服务器密码
软件开发毕业设计任务书
网络安全 大学生意识
自学网络安全语言
数据库原理第四版张红娟习题答案
软件开发目前有哪几种方法
计算机网络技术哪个内容较好
乐山软件开发设计
国家网络安全宣传周主题教育班会
曙光服务器虚拟化建设
怎么进入数据库实例
美团饿了么可以用什么数据库
视频缓存服务器怎么用
在国内不用备案的服务器
杀戮空间服务器无法添加地图
机关网络安全内部管理制度
服务器EOSL
如何看服务器有多大内存
数据库修改默认值的语法错误
成都app软件开发团队
R910服务器管理卡设置
数据库最重要的软件用户
数据库关键字的含义用自己的话说
廊坊回收服务器内存条
应用服务器445端口
在国内不用备案的服务器